Rider fit: reaching the ground
The Ducati Scrambler Icon Dark lists a 795 mm seat; the Royal Enfield Scram 440 lists 795 mm, within a few millimetres of each other. Seat height is only a first-pass ground-reach input. It does not establish safety or actual foot contact. Seat width, suspension sag, boots, mobility, load, and individual proportions can materially change the result.
Geometry snapshot
| Spec | Ducati Scrambler Icon Dark | Royal Enfield Scram 440 |
|---|---|---|
| Seat height | 795 mm | 795 mm |
| Wheelbase | 1,449 mm | 1,460 mm |
| Wet weight | - | 196 kg |
| Displacement | 803 cc | 443 cc |
